Common Appliance Repair Scams in Folsom
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ators
Bait-and-Switch Pricing
Quotes a low price over phone to get in the door, then claims 'complicated issue' or 'rare part' needed, inflating cost dramatically.
Upfront Parts Payment
Insists on paying for 'parts' immediately, then either ghosts you or installs cheap knockoffs. No work done.
Unnecessary Repairs
Claims major problems like 'compressor failure' when simple fix suffices, or pushes full replacement over repair.
Door-to-Door or Cold Call
Stranger knocks claiming to fix appliances cheap or spots 'leak' from street—often unlicensed and uninsured.
How to Verify a Professional
Insurance
Request a Certificate of Insurance (COI) for general liability and workers' compensation. Contact the insurance provider directly using the info on the COI to verify coverage—don't trust just a verbal claim or email.
Licensing
Check the California Contractors State License Board (CSLB) at cslb.ca.gov by license number or business name. Many reputable appliance repair pros hold relevant licenses (e.g., for electrical/gas work). Also, verify Folsom business license via city resources if available. Call to confirm it's active.
References
Ask for 3+ recent local references from Folsom or Sacramento County customers. Call them yourself to ask about work quality, timeliness, cleanup, and if they'd hire again. Legit pros happily provide them.
